1. Dubai Mall
Dubai Mall is the world’s largest shopping center, home to more than 1,200 brands, and is located in Downtown Dubai. One of the most popular attractions of this iconic mall is the famous Dubai Aquarium, which features a 48-meter-long walk-through tunnel.
The Fashion Avenue section offers an extensive range of global luxury brands, and visitors can also benefit from advanced AI-integrated navigation systems for a seamless shopping experience. 4. Ibn Battuta Mall
Ibn Battuta Mall offers themed shopping inspired by Arabian explorer travels. The mall is divided into six distinctive courts: India, China, Tunisia, Egypt, Persia, and Andalusia. Each section features authentic architecture with 275+ shops spanning fashion, electronics, and home goods. 5. City Centre Deira
Deira City Centre is Dubai’s first mall and has been in the middle of Dubai’s territory since the year 1995. The giant-deira center is located near one of Dubai’s international airports and has endless shopping to offer to its low-budget tourists. The mall has Carrefour, VOX Cinemas, and Magic Planet for entertainment purposes.

Shopping in Dubai: Essentials
| Category | Details | Tips |
| Payment Modes | Cash (AED), Credit/Debit Cards, Digital Wallets, Contactless Payments | Choose AED currency for card payments; inform bank before travel |
| Best Time to Visit | November-March, Dubai Shopping Festival (Dec-Jan) | Avoid summer heat; DSF offers up to 75% discounts |
| Getting Around | Metro, Taxis, Ride-sharing (Uber, Careem), Buses | Dubai Metro connects major malls; parking available |
| Dining & Restaurants | Mall food courts, Fine dining, International cuisines | Most malls feature 50-100+ dining outlets |
| Shopping Tips | VAT refund (5%) for tourists, Bargaining in souks, Early morning visits | Keep receipts for airport tax refunds |

Shopping Tips for Tourists
- Compare prices across multiple stores before major purchases
- Negotiate prices in traditional souks like Gold Souk and Spice Souk
- Visit during festivals for maximum discounts (DSF: Dec-Jan, DSS: July-Aug)
- Use tax refund services to reclaim 5% VAT at airport departure
- Dress modestly when visiting local shopping areas
- Carry cash for souk shopping; cards work everywhere else
- Check gold authenticity and hallmark certification
- Download mall apps for exclusive deals and store directories
- Visit early mornings (10 AM-12 PM) or late evenings (8 PM-10 PM) to avoid crowds

Street Shopping & Budget Areas
Street shopping in Dubai for clothes thrives in Al Karama and Meena Bazaar offering authentic local experiences. The Indian shopping area in Dubai provides textiles, spices, and affordable goods. Dragon Mart serves Chinese products at competitive prices.
Brands for Less outlet stores provide year-round discounts on fashion brands. These cheap shopping places in dubai contrast with luxury malls while offering quality products at reasonable prices. The local shopping area in dubai maintains cultural authenticity alongside modern retail.
